Exosomes are tiny extracellular vesicles secreted by cells, especially stem cells. These microscopic particles carry essential biological information, including proteins, lipids, and genetic material like RNA. They act as messengers, facilitating communication between cells and promoting regenerative processes. In exosome therapy, these vesicles are isolated and introduced into targeted areas to stimulate healing.
Exosome therapy works by delivering these biological messengers directly to damaged tissues or cells. This process encourages cellular repair, reduces inflammation, and fosters tissue regeneration. Because exosomes contain a concentrated package of growth factors and signaling molecules, they can efficiently promote healing at a cellular level.

Platelet-rich plasma (PRP) is a concentration of platelets derived from a patient’s own blood. Platelets are rich in growth factors that are vital for tissue repair and regeneration. During PRP therapy, blood is drawn, processed through centrifugation to concentrate platelets, and then injected into specific areas needing healing.
PRP therapy relies on the release of growth factors from the concentrated platelets. When injected into damaged tissues, these growth factors stimulate cell proliferation, collagen production, and tissue repair. PRP essentially kickstarts the body's natural healing processes by amplifying the signals that promote regeneration.
PRP is widely used in sports medicine, cosmetic procedures, and wound healing. It is especially effective for skin rejuvenation, hair restoration, and accelerating recovery from musculoskeletal injuries. Its use of the patient’s own blood makes it a natural and biocompatible option.
Exosome therapy uses isolated extracellular vesicles containing a complex mix of signaling molecules, whereas PRP is a concentrate of platelets rich in growth factors. Exosomes are derived from cultured stem cells or other sources, allowing for a more targeted and potent biological package. PRP, on the other hand, is produced directly from the patient’s blood, offering a natural but less concentrated healing agent.
While both therapies promote regeneration, their mechanisms differ. Exosome therapy delivers specific vesicles packed with biological information that can influence multiple cellular pathways simultaneously. PRP relies on the release of growth factors from platelets to stimulate healing. Exosomes can influence a broader range of cellular activities due to their complex cargo.
